Myonyssus decumani Tiraboschi, 1904: 337, fig. 68.
Myonyssus decumani. — Bregetova, 1956: 122, 127, figs 242, 250; Lange, 1958: 207, pl. LXXIV, fig. H; Strandtmann & Wharton, 1958: 124; Strandtmann & Garrett, 1970: 262; Senotrusova, 1987: 142, fig. 69; Mašán & Fenďa, 2010: 61, figs 48, 51.
Type locality. Italy, Rome.
Type host. Mus decumanus = Rattus norvegicus.
Principal hosts. Rats (Rattus) and mice of the genera Apodemus and Mus (Bregetova, 1956).
Distribution. Europe, Turkey, Australia, New Zealand, Tasmania (Mašán & Fenďa, 2010); Southern Kazakhstan (Senotrusova, 1987). The only known finding of M. decumani in Asiatic Russia was made in Vilyuisk, Republic of Yakutia, Eastern Siberia (Zemskaya & Korenberg, 1962).
